I was at Elda's shop for about 10 hours for the install, and that includes a break for lunch. But Wael has installed many of these bars, so I would expect it would take a bit longer for someone doing this for the first time. I hope it works out for you. Let me know if I can be of further help.

Yes it's true that a lot of the time spent on the install was spent removing and putting back various parts of the car, including making the cuts into the wheel well. Also, trimming the plastic over the stock roll hoops does take some time if you want it to look right. Wael did a great job with this and really took his time. I'll have to take some close up pics of that area to show it a little better. Putting in the bar itself and bolting it in requires a little finesse but it's not too bad.
